Bathroom Modification in Lancaster, PA
Bathroom modification services encompass a range of projects aimed at updating, improving, or customizing existing bathrooms to better suit the needs and preferences of homeowners. These projects can include installing new fixtures, enlarging or reconfiguring layouts, upgrading accessibility features, or enhancing storage solutions. Property owners often seek bathroom modifications to improve functionality, increase comfort, or prepare a space for aging in place. Before requesting services, it’s helpful to consider the scope of the project, any specific design preferences, and the desired outcomes to ensure the modifications align with the overall layout and style of the home.
Homeowners typically want to understand the feasibility of changes within their current bathroom structure, including plumbing and electrical considerations, as well as any necessary permits or code compliance. Clarifying budget expectations and timeline preferences can also help streamline the process. Whether updating a small powder room or reconfiguring a master bath, property owners should evaluate their priorities-such as accessibility, aesthetics, or storage-to guide the planning and execution of bathroom modifications effectively.

Common Bathroom Modification Jobs
Bathroom Accessibility Modifications - installations that improve safety and ease of use for all users.
Walk-in Shower Conversions - replacing traditional bathtubs with accessible, space-efficient shower units.
Grab Bar and Handrail Installations - adding support features to prevent slips and falls.
Raised Toilet and Sink Installations - adjusting fixture heights for better comfort and accessibility.
Bathroom Layout Reconfigurations - redesigning space for improved movement and functionality.
Lighting and Ventilation Upgrades - enhancing visibility and air quality for a safer bathroom environment.
